Job Description

full-time
Our client is seeking a highly organized and proactive Executive Administrative Assistant to provide comprehensive support to senior leadership. This role is entirely remote, requiring excellent self-management skills and the ability to thrive in a virtual environment. You will be responsible for managing complex calendars, coordinating domestic and international travel arrangements, preparing reports and presentations, and handling confidential information with discretion. The ideal candidate will possess exceptional communication skills, a meticulous attention to detail, and a strong ability to anticipate needs and solve problems independently. You will act as a primary point of contact, managing correspondence and ensuring seamless operations for the executives you support.

Responsibilities:
  • Manage and maintain complex executive calendars, scheduling meetings, appointments, and calls.
  • Arrange detailed travel itineraries, including flights, accommodation, and ground transportation.
  • Prepare and edit correspondence, presentations, and reports.
  • Screen and prioritize incoming communications, responding where appropriate.
  • Coordinate meeting logistics, including preparing agendas, taking minutes, and distributing action items.
  • Conduct research and compile data for various projects and initiatives.
  • Manage expense reporting and assist with budget tracking.
  • Handle confidential information with the utmost discretion and professionalism.
  • Serve as a liaison between executives and internal/external stakeholders.
  • Proactively identify and resolve administrative issues before they arise.

Qualifications:
  • Proven experience as an Executive Administrative Assistant or in a similar senior support role.
  • Excellent command of English, both written and spoken.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Outlook, Word, Excel, PowerPoint) and virtual collaboration tools (Zoom, Teams).
  • Exceptional organizational and time management skills.
  • Strong attention to detail and accuracy.
  • Ability to multitask and prioritize effectively in a fast-paced, remote environment.
  • High level of professionalism, discretion, and integrity.
  • Proactive and resourceful problem-solving abilities.
  • Experience in supporting C-suite executives is highly desirable.
